Understanding the Nature of Deep Thinking
Before delving into the techniques, it’s essential to understand what deep thinking entails. Deep thinking involves engaging with complex ideas, questioning assumptions, and seeking a deeper understanding of the subject matter. It requires patience, curiosity, and a willingness to explore the nuances of a topic. Unlike surface-level thinking, which often involves quick judgments and shallow analysis, deep thinking encourages a more comprehensive and reflective approach to knowledge.
Developing a Habit of Deep Reading
One of the most effective ways to cultivate deep thinking is through reading. By immersing yourself in thought-provoking books, articles, and research, you can expand your knowledge base and challenge your existing beliefs. Here are some tips for developing a habit of deep reading:
1. Choose diverse and challenging materials: Select books and articles that challenge your current understanding and expose you to new perspectives.
2. Take notes and reflect: Jot down key ideas, questions, and connections as you read. Reflect on the content later to reinforce your understanding.
3. Set aside dedicated time: Make reading a priority by allocating specific time slots for deep reading, free from distractions.
4. Engage with the material: Don’t just passively consume information; actively engage with the text by asking questions, forming connections, and thinking critically.
Practicing Mindfulness and Meditation
Mindfulness and meditation can enhance your ability to think deeply by improving focus, reducing stress, and fostering a state of calmness. Here are some ways to incorporate mindfulness and meditation into your daily routine:
1. Start with short sessions: Begin with just a few minutes of mindfulness or meditation each day, gradually increasing the duration as you become more comfortable.
2. Find a quiet space: Create a peaceful environment where you can practice mindfulness and meditation without interruptions.
3. Focus on your breath: Pay attention to your breathing and let your thoughts pass without judgment.
4. Apply mindfulness to daily activities: Practice being present during routine tasks, such as eating, walking, or even during conversations.
Engaging in Critical Thinking Exercises
Critical thinking exercises can help you develop the skills necessary for deep thinking. These exercises involve analyzing arguments, identifying logical fallacies, and evaluating evidence. Here are some examples of critical thinking exercises:
1. Read and critique articles: Analyze the arguments presented in news articles, opinion pieces, or academic papers, and identify any logical inconsistencies or biases.
2. Participate in debates: Engage in friendly debates with others to challenge your beliefs and refine your arguments.
3. Solve puzzles and brain teasers: Activities that require problem-solving and logical reasoning can help sharpen your critical thinking skills.
